Ithrajpalle Population - Karimnagar, Andhra Pradesh

Ithrajpalle is a medium size village located in Sultanabad Mandal of Karimnagar district, Andhra Pradesh with total 458 families residing. The Ithrajpalle village has population of 1839 of which 917 are males while 922 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Ithrajpalle village population of children with age 0-6 is 147 which makes up 7.99 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Ithrajpalle village is 1005 which is higher than Andhra Pradesh state average of 993. Child Sex Ratio for the Ithrajpalle as per census is 1130, higher than Andhra Pradesh average of 939.

Ithrajpalle village has lower literacy rate compared to Andhra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Ithrajpalle village was 60.22 % compared to 67.02 % of Andhra Pradesh. In Ithrajpalle Male literacy stands at 69.46 % while female literacy rate was 50.95 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 12.62 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 1.09 % of total population in Ithrajpalle village.

Work Profile

In Ithrajpalle village out of total population, 1025 were engaged in work activities. 89.66 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 10.34 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1025 workers engaged in Main Work, 193 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 642 were Agricultural labourer.
